Highlights
  • Archaeological Site of Olympia - Ancient Gymnasium: Your tour begins by introducing you to the Ancient Gymnasium of Olympia, where you will gain valuable insights into the values of the ancient Greeks and their attitude towards health and wellbeing.

Temple of Hera: As you explore the archaic Temple of Hera, you will learn about the Heraean games, an ancient female running event lost in the mists of time. You will also discover the famous setting where the Olympic fire is lit every four years.

Ancient Stadium: Obviously, one of the highlights of your visit will be the Ancient Stadium. You’ll walk through the monumental portico, the so-called Krypte, which has been crossed by countless ancient youths dreaming to meet glory and you’ll step in the celebrated stadium to listen to the riveting stories of real and mythical athletic events tied to the history of Olympia.

Temple of Zeus: Now it’s time to experience the imposing Temple of Zeus! Once home to the gold and ivory statue of Zeus, listed among the 7 wonders of the ancient world, the temple will generously treat you with wonderful stories about Centaurs and Lapiths, as well as the founding myth of the Olympic games!
